Achieving consistently high-quality scans requires the right equipment and knowledge of optimal settings (DPI, file formats, color calibration). Home scanners, especially older or all-in-one models, often can't match the resolution, color accuracy, and dynamic range of professional equipment.
The Pro Advantage: We invest in top-tier scanners and calibrate them regularly. We know the best settings for different photo types and sizes to capture maximum detail and accurate color. You get consistently excellent results across your entire collection, ensuring true archival quality.

Old photos can be delicate, brittle, curled, or stuck together. Handling them improperly during scanning can cause irreparable damage. Are you comfortable potentially risking your irreplaceable originals with a home sheet-feeder or repeated handling?
The Pro Advantage: We are experienced in handling photos of all ages and conditions. We use safe practices and appropriate equipment (including specialized flatbeds for fragile items) to minimize handling stress and protect your originals throughout the process.
Scanning is only half the battle. Saving thousands of files with names like "Scan001.jpg" creates a digital mess that's almost as bad as the physical one. Proper organization and naming are crucial for actually finding and enjoying your photos later.
The Pro Advantage: We deliver your digital photos logically organized into folders (often mirroring how you provide them, or by a system we agree on) and can offer standardized file naming conventions. This makes navigating your digital archive intuitive from day one. You receive them ready-to-use on a convenient USB or via a secure Cloud link.
